Satire and Wit Promise Fun Evening at North Park

CHICAGO, IL (March 18, 2004) - North Park Theatre presents five performances of the comedy "We Won't Pay, We Won't Pay" next month at North Park University (NPU).

Show times will be at 8 p.m. on April 16, 17, 21, 23 and 24 in the university's Lecture Hall Auditorium. The play is written by 1997 Nobel Prize winner for literature Dario Fo and directed by the artistic director of Chicago's Stage Left Theatre, Jessi D. Hill.

"We Won't Pay, We Won't Pay" follows the farcical flight of two housewives rebelling against corporate greed and their two husbands, who are just trying to make an honest buck. In the tradition of grand Italian farce, the play serves mistaken identity, slamming doors and witty banter with a grain of satirical salt.

Featured performers include: Kate McCandless, Chaz Evans, Ian McEwen, Sterling Haukom, John Potter, Austin Person and Jodi Wagner. Tom Burch will provide set design, Ben Wilhelm is producing light design, Michelle Tesdall is organizing costume design and Megan Sizemore is providing stage management.
